Apple inc. (20250095268). Mesh Shader Work Distribution
Contents
Mesh Shader Work Distribution
Organization Name
Inventor(s)
Michael A. Mang of Oviedo FL US
Jason D. Carroll of Oviedo FL US
Ralph C. Taylor of Deland FL US
Mesh Shader Work Distribution
This abstract first appeared for US patent application 20250095268 titled 'Mesh Shader Work Distribution
Original Abstract Submitted
techniques are disclosed relating to object and mesh shaders executed by a graphics processor. in some embodiments, a device includes buffer circuitry, shader circuitry configured to execute graphics programs, including mesh shaders that store output data in the buffer circuitry, and primitive processing circuitry configured to read data from buffer circuitry and process the data, including to cull primitives that are not visible in a graphics frame. vertex control circuitry may receive: first signaling from the primitive processing circuitry that indicates whether the primitive processing circuitry is waiting for data from the buffer circuitry and second signaling from the shader circuitry that indicates whether the shader circuitry is blocked waiting for allocation in the buffer circuitry. the vertex control circuitry may adjust distribution of mesh shader work to the shader circuitry based on the first signaling and the second signaling.